Knife-Wielding Suspect Robs West Hempstead 7-Eleven

Flees Hempstead Avenue store with undetermined amount of cash early Friday.

Nassau County Police are investigating a robbery that occurred early Friday morning at the 7-Eleven store on Hempstead Avenue in West Hempstead.

According to detectives, an unknown black male suspect entered the 7-Eleven located at 310 Hempstead Avenue around 5:15  a.m. while displaying a knife He demanded money from two male store clerks, ages 60 and 49, and after obtaining an undetermined amount of cash, the suspect fled the scene on foot in an unknown direction. No injuries were reported.

The suspect is further described as having a slight build, 6’ tall, wearing a white bandana over his face, New York Yankees baseball cap, black hooded sweatshirt and jeans.

Detectives request anyone with information regarding this crime to contact Nassau County Crime Stoppers at 1-800-244-TIPS. All callers will remain anonymous.
